BACKGROUND/ANALYSIS: The purpose of this Goal Setting Session is to review the progress made on the FY 2024/25 El Paseo Parking & Business Improvement District (EPPBID) goals, assess ongoing projects, and receive direction on priorities for FY 2025/26. This session will provide an opportunity to align EPPBID resources and strategic efforts with the evolving needs of the District. At this session, FG Creative will provide an update on the status of the previously adopted goals and initiatives, followed by a consideration of proposed goals and initiatives from each Board member. The session will conclude with a straw poll to narrow down the goals for FY 2025/26 and a confirmation of those goals. City staff and FG Creative will return at the next EPPBID Board meeting to: 1. Present an action item adopting the selected FY 2025/26 goals. 2. Present a preliminary media plan for the Board’s review and feedback. FINANCIAL IMPACT: There is no direct fiscal impact associated with the FY 2025/26 Goal Setting Session. However, the priorities identified during this session will guide the recommended allocation of EPPBID resources and may influence future budgetary decisions. ATTACHMENTS: 1.
